I too noticed the growl on 750, making KXL really difficult to hear.  It's
certainly not a 3khz whine from 747-Japan (I wish...), but rather a
domestic station with a 100 hz or so frequency problem.  Given the
strength of the interference, I would guess either KOAL or CKJH, unless a
drifty KERR forgot to turn their day power off.
